IBM WebSphere HCL Digital Experience is a comprehensive platform used by enterprises for creating, managing, and delivering personalized digital experiences. It is utilized primarily by large organizations for content management and site delivery to support customer engagement across various channels. The platform is popular in sectors such as finance, healthcare, and government agencies, where robust and scalable solutions are required. WebSphere provides sophisticated tools to developers and content creators, enabling flexibility and efficiency in building digital solutions. Its integration capabilities allow seamless operability with different enterprise systems. Regular updates and security patches are a critical aspect of maintaining its operational integrity and security.

Server-Side Request Forgery (SSRF) is a critical vulnerability that occurs when an attacker is able to force a server to interact with unintended remote resources. This typically results from insufficient validation or sanitization of user-supplied URLs. Exploiting SSRF vulnerabilities can lead to unauthorized actions within the internal network, such as accessing internal-only services and databases. In the context of IBM WebSphere HCL Digital Experience, a successful SSRF attack could potentially compromise sensitive business data. SSRF vulnerabilities are increasingly significant, especially in cloud-based environments where they might allow lateral movement. It is critical to implement sufficient request validation and sanitize user inputs to mitigate such threats.

The vulnerability in IBM WebSphere HCL Digital Experience is typically located within proxy functionalities, which may inadvertently process user-input data leading to SSRF. Attackers exploit this by crafting malicious payloads that lead to unintended interactions with internal systems. The vulnerable endpoints may not effectively verify or sanitize the target URL, allowing attackers to bypass security controls. Specifically, the vulnerable paths in WebSphere include internal proxy endpoints that mishandle HTTP requests from external sources. This flaw enables bypassing network access controls, potentially providing undue access to internal services. It is imperative to review and secure such endpoints diligently to avoid exploitation.

Exploiting SSRF vulnerabilities can lead to significant security risks, including unauthorized access to sensitive data. Malicious users could manipulate server interactions to bypass firewalls and access control restrictions, potentially accessing confidential information and critical systems. The compromise may escalate if internal resource interactions are leveraged for further exploits, such as data exfiltration or reverse shells. Additionally, SSRF vulnerabilities may allow attackers to redirect traffic, leading to disruptions or unintended service consumption. To prevent such incidents, implementing robust user input validation and applying timely security patches are crucial practices.

Solution Advice
  • Apply the latest security patches or updates provided by IBM.
  • Implement robust validation and sanitization for all user-supplied URLs to prevent SSRF vulnerabilities.
  • Restrict outbound network access for servers to limit unintended external communications.
  • Configure WebSphere's internal proxy settings to enforce strict whitelisting of allowed domains.
  • Regularly review and update security configurations to adapt to emerging threats.
